Career path
Career Role (HVAC Commissioning) | Description |
---|---|
HVAC Commissioning Engineer | Leads on-site testing and verification of HVAC systems, ensuring optimal performance and compliance. Key skills include HVAC system knowledge and commissioning procedures. |
HVAC Commissioning Technician | Supports the commissioning engineer, performing tests, data logging, and reporting under supervision. Essential skills involve HVAC system operation and data acquisition. |
Senior HVAC Commissioning Manager | Oversees multiple projects, manages teams, and ensures projects are delivered on time and within budget. Requires extensive experience in HVAC commissioning and project management. |
Building Automation Systems (BAS) Commissioning Specialist | Focuses on the commissioning of building automation systems integrated with HVAC equipment. Expertise in BAS programming and integration is crucial. |
